Progressive supranuclear palsy (PSP) is a rare neurological disorder that affects movement, balance, vision, speech, and swallowing. It results from the deterioration of brain cells in specific areas, leading to progressive damage and impairments.
Types:
PSP is typically classified into several types based on the predominant symptoms and progression patterns, including classic Richardson’s syndrome, PSP-parkinsonism, PSP-corticobasal syndrome, and others. Each type may present with varying symptoms and progression rates.

Diagnostic Tests:
Diagnosing PSP typically involves a comprehensive evaluation by a healthcare professional, including:
- Medical History: Gathering information about the patient’s symptoms, medical history, and family history of neurological disorders.
- Physical Examination: Assessing the patient’s neurological function, including eye movements, muscle tone, reflexes, coordination, and balance.
- Neuropsychological Testing: Conducting tests to evaluate cognitive function, including memory, attention, language, and executive function.
- Brain Imaging: Using techniques such as magnetic resonance imaging (MRI) or computed tomography (CT) scans to visualize structural abnormalities in the brain, ruling out other conditions.
- Ocular Motor Testing: Assessing eye movements using specialized tests, such as the smooth pursuit test or saccadic eye movement testing.
- Blood Tests: Screening for other medical conditions or metabolic abnormalities that may mimic PSP symptoms.
- Cerebrospinal Fluid Analysis: Examining the fluid surrounding the brain and spinal cord for signs of inflammation or abnormal protein levels.
- Electrophysiological Studies: Measuring electrical activity in the brain or muscles to assess nerve function and detect abnormalities.
- Genetic Testing: Testing for known genetic mutations associated with PSP, particularly in cases with a family history of the disease.
- Clinical Criteria: Applying established diagnostic criteria, such as the Movement Disorder Society-PSP criteria, to guide diagnosis and classification.

Drugs:
While there is no cure for PSP, medications may be prescribed to manage specific symptoms and improve quality of life. Commonly used drugs for PSP include:
- Dopaminergic Medications: Dopamine agonists or levodopa/carbidopa combinations may help alleviate parkinsonian symptoms such as stiffness, rigidity, and bradykinesia.
- Cholinesterase Inhibitors: Drugs like donepezil or rivastigmine may be prescribed to improve cognitive function and slow cognitive decline in some individuals with PSP.
- Antidepressants: Selective serotonin reuptake inhibitors (SSRIs) or tricyclic antidepressants (TCAs) may be used to manage mood disturbances, anxiety, or depression.
- Antipsychotics: Atypical antipsychotic medications may be prescribed for psychosis, hallucinations, or behavioral disturbances, although caution is needed due to the risk of adverse effects.
- Anticholinergic Medications: Drugs like trihexyphenidyl may help alleviate dystonia or tremor in some patients with PSP, although they may also worsen cognitive impairment.
- Botulinum Toxin Injections: Injections of botulinum toxin (Botox) may be used to reduce muscle stiffness, spasms, or dystonia, particularly in the neck or limbs.
- Sleep Medications: Sedative-hypnotic drugs or melatonin supplements may be prescribed to improve sleep quality and manage sleep disturbances associated with PSP.
- Pain Medications: Analgesic medications, such as acetaminophen or nonsteroidal anti-inflammatory drugs (NSAIDs), may be used to alleviate pain or discomfort.
- Antiemetic Medications: Drugs like ondansetron or metoclopramide may be prescribed to manage nausea, vomiting, or gastrointestinal symptoms.
- Salivary Gland Medications: Anticholinergic drugs or glycopyrrolate may be used to reduce excessive salivation or drooling, although side effects are common.
Surgeries:
Surgical interventions are generally not considered first-line treatments for PSP but may be recommended in specific cases to manage complications or improve quality of life. Surgical options may include:
- Deep Brain Stimulation (DBS): Implanting electrodes into specific brain regions, such as the subthalamic nucleus or globus pallidus, and connecting them to a neurostimulator device to modulate abnormal brain activity and alleviate motor symptoms.
- Gastrostomy Tube Placement: Surgically inserting a feeding tube into the stomach through the abdominal wall to provide nutrition and hydration for individuals with severe swallowing difficulties or dysphagia.
- Tracheostomy: Creating a surgical opening in the neck and windpipe (trachea) to bypass upper airway obstruction and facilitate breathing in cases of severe respiratory compromise or aspiration pneumonia.
